반응형

★ 다음과 같이 태극기를 그려보세요

파이썬 거북이 태극기 그리기

 

 

파이썬 거북이 태극기 그리기

 

[ 파이썬 거북이 태극기 그리기 소스 ]

더보기

[ 파이썬 거북이 태극기 그리기 소스]

import turtle as t
t.shape("turtle")
t.color("red")
t.up()
t.forward(150)
t.down()
t.left(90)
t.begin_fill()
for x in range(60):
    t.left(3)
    t.forward(8)
for x in range(60):
    t.left(3)
    t.forward(4)
for x in range(60):
    t.right(3)
    t.forward(4)
t.right(3)
t.end_fill()
t.color("blue")
t.begin_fill()
t.right(180)
for x in range(60):
    t.left(3)
    t.forward(4)
t.left(6)
for x in range(60):
    t.right(3)
    t.forward(4)
t.right(3)
t.right(180)
for x in range(60):
    t.left(3)
    t.forward(8)
t.end_fill()

t.right(90)
t.color("black")
t.pensize(20)
t.left(45)
t.up()
t.goto(-250,200)
t.down()
t.forward(90)
t.right(90)
t.up()
t.forward(30)
t.down()
t.right(90)
t.forward(90)
t.left(90)
t.up()
t.forward(30)
t.down()
t.left(90)
t.forward(90)

t.right(90)
t.up()
t.goto(-250,-200)
t.down()
t.forward(90)
t.left(90)
t.up()
t.forward(30)
t.down()
t.left(90)
t.forward(30)
t.up()
t.forward(30)
t.down()
t.forward(30)
t.right(90)
t.up()
t.forward(30)
t.down()
t.right(90)
t.forward(90)
t.up()

t.goto(250,200)
t.right(180)
t.down()

t.forward(30)
t.up()
t.forward(30)
t.down()
t.forward(30)

t.up()
t.left(90)
t.forward(30)
t.down()
t.left(90)
t.forward(90)
t.up()

t.right(90)
t.forward(30)
t.down()
t.right(90)
t.forward(30)
t.up()
t.forward(30)
t.down()
t.forward(30)

t.up()
t.goto(250,-200)
t.left(90)

t.down()
t.forward(30)
t.up()
t.forward(30)
t.down()
t.forward(30)

t.right(90)
t.up()
t.forward(30)
t.down()
t.right(90)
t.forward(30)
t.up()
t.forward(30)
t.down()
t.forward(30)

t.left(90)
t.up()
t.forward(30)
t.down()
t.left(90)
t.forward(30)
t.up()
t.forward(30)
t.down()
t.forward(30)
반응형
Posted by 명문코딩컴퓨터
,